Sprinkler Valve Replacement in Honolulu, HI
Sprinkler valve replacement services involve removing and installing new valves within an existing sprinkler system to ensure proper operation and reliable watering coverage. This service is typically needed when valves become faulty due to leaks, corrosion, or age, which can lead to uneven watering or system failures. Projects may include replacing individual valves, upgrading to more efficient models, or restoring full system functionality after damage or malfunction. Property owners often want to understand the types of valves compatible with their system, the signs indicating a valve needs replacement, and how the process may impact their existing landscaping.
Before requesting sprinkler valve replacement, property owners should consider the current condition of their irrigation system and whether there are ongoing issues such as water wastage, uneven coverage, or system shutdowns. It’s helpful to know the location of existing valves, the type of sprinkler system installed, and any specific concerns about watering efficiency or system longevity. Clarifying these details can assist in selecting the appropriate replacement options and ensuring the irrigation system continues to operate effectively.

Sprinkler Valve Replacement Questions
What causes sprinkler valves to need replacement? Common issues include wear and tear, electrical problems, or damage from landscaping activities.
How can I tell if my sprinkler valve needs to be replaced? Signs include uneven watering, leaks, or valves that won’t turn on or off properly.
What types of sprinkler valves are available for replacement? Several options include manual, automatic, and zone-specific valves to suit different irrigation systems.
Is sprinkler valve replacement suitable for all sprinkler systems? Most systems can accommodate replacement, but the specific type and model should be verified beforehand.
